dedlfix: ORDER BY - falsche Sortierung der Version

Beitrag lesen

echo $begrüßung;

Es sei dazu gesagt, dass die Felder keine Sonderzeichen o.Ä. enthalten dürfen.
Damit alles funktioniert muss Folgendes beachtet werden:
ö => ö

Du meinst, man muss die Kodierung verwenden, die das Zielsystem erwartet, in dem Fall offensichtlich UTF-8? Für mich ist das nicht verwunderlich.

Bei einem Report gebe ich an: "ORDER BY version"
Ich möchte natürlich, dass 0.1.10 über 0.1.3 steht.
Jemand eine Idee wie ich das machen kann?

Das DBMS muss "natürlich" sortieren (Natural Sort). MySQL beispielsweise kann das nicht. Da bleibt nur, ein umständliches Aufteilen an den Punkten, Casten der Einzelteile nach Integer und dann sortieren.

echo "$verabschiedung $name";